How to manage Libraries/jar files in eclipse?

I might be missing something but how do you manage Java projects in eclipse that need a lot of Jar files. I know maven manages libraries well if there are new updates but maybe I'm missing something, is there a way that eclipse can update new jar files (it would be especially useful for projects using apache-commons, say).

I don't want to sound like asking for a feature request, but I'm looking at if there are ways to keep libraries jar files that a Java project uses to keep them updated automatically the way maven does. With more languages coming with this type of features, finding the right Jar files probably should be easier than this.

-------------Problems Reply------------

Eclipse doesn't manage your jar versions for you, and as far as I know it won't do any auto-updating of jars that have newer versions out there. There's simply not enough information or infrastructure for Eclipse to recognize that a given jar you've added to the classpath is eligible for updating and that you want it updated.

However, there is a Maven plugin for Eclipse called M2Eclipse, which will read a POM and construct a classpath out of jars it finds in the local repository and any remote repositories you've configured. It behaves largely like Maven does in terms of finding the latest version for a given jar (if you've specified a version range in your POM).

You can create user libraries and change their content when new versions are available. That way you do not at least need to change the build path of every project. Or you can load sources of the libraries from their svn and use their trunk version. Remember that you can select multiple projects and svn update them at once.

Category:java Views:1 Time:2010-04-12
Tags: java eclipse

Related post

  • Creating jar files using Eclipse 2010-12-12

    I need to create a jar file using eclipse IDE. But I am facing with a problem of adding referencing jars to the jar I am creating... after creating a jar for my project, when I run it using command prompt (I use command prompt because I need to input

  • Adding external .jar file in Eclipse 2011-06-09

    I'm having trouble adding a .jar file I downloaded for my Java project. This is really the first time I've used eclipse, so please bear with me and for some reason (I have no clue why), I just find it somewhat confusing. I know that in order referenc

  • how do I add classpath to the exported runnable java .jar file using eclipse 2011-07-16

    so my projects have a lot of classpath variables set in the run configuration -> classpath tab in eclipse... but once I exported the project as a runnable java jar file, none of these classpaths are exported to the jar's manifest file despite havi

  • Getting a strange behavior when creating a runnable jar file on eclipse for my Chess project 2012-04-30

    As the topic says I have created a chess game as my first 2D game, but when ever I try to create a runnable jar file from it I get a strange behavior, and when I move the pieces the game becomes chaotic and nothing works. The weird thing is that insi

  • How can I include platform-specific native libraries in the .JAR file using Eclipse? 2010-04-23

    I am just starting to learn JNI. I have been following a simple example, and I have created a Java app that calls a Hello World method in a native library. I'd like to target Win32 and Linux x86. My library resides in a DLL, and I can call it just fi

  • Including JAR files in Eclipse (App Engine) project 2011-11-27

    I have been searching for a solution for this issue for multiple hours today and many hours yesterday so I decided to address it here, although it seems a stupid issue. Situation: I have a Google AppEngine project setup in Eclipse Java EE. It's there

  • how to provide signature in jar files in eclipse-plugins development? 2010-04-09

    Can anybody tell me how to add signature in jar file. I have developed a plugin, but when i am installing it, it is showing some warnings that it is not a signatured jar file. Can anyone give me guidance on how to do that? --------------Solutions----

  • How can I create a self-consistent .jar file with Eclipse? 2010-04-28

    I wrote my Java application in Eclipse. Now I would like to generate a .jar file which can be run on other systems from the command line. Is there a easy way to do it in Eclipse? In particular I am wondering what should I do with the jar files of ext

  • BlackBerry Facebook jar file in eclipse 2011-09-15

    I know this might sound a very basic question but I am having an issue in using Facebook SDK for Blackberry. I have downloaded the latest one 0.8.25. I have imported them in my eclipse and they are present in the referenced libraries. I have a game a

  • publishing the resource files of another project to context path instead of jar file in eclipse 2011-10-05

    I've few common resource files, like base JS, CSS files and HTML files and those files will be used by two maven projects/modules. I've moved these files to a common project & included that as a dependency to both projects. The common project is

  • Java: export to an .jar file in eclipse 2009-01-08

    Im trying to export a program in eclipse to a .jar file. To my project in I have added some pictures and pdf. When im exporting to jar file, it seems that only the main has ben compiled and exported. My will is to export everything to a jar file if i

  • How to export my QtJambi project to .JAR file within Eclipse? 2010-01-08

    i am using Eclipse and i have a QtJambi project which i would like to export in a .JAR file. I have tryed several times it never worked. It worked for me on a Swing project, but with a QtJambi project, I dont know how to do it. Here are the screensho

  • Adding images to a JAR file in Eclipse? 2010-05-06

    I'm trying to make a game in java, but I'm a bit of a newb. The game has images, and when I run the application from eclipse, they all show up fine. But when I export the project as an application, the images don't show up. When I put the application

  • How to run a jar file in Eclipse 2010-12-22

    I tried to run a jar file by going to Run configurations and then creating a new Java App, but Eclipse wants me to give it a main class and reference to the project. Can't I just give Eclipse a jar file? --------------Solutions------------- You could

  • Manage duplicate jar files using ant and ivy 2011-02-13

    HI, I am using ant build script to build my java app and utilizing Ivy to manage its dependency. As my application is dependent/subset of other application(Main App), when running it, I set the classpath to point to lib jars of the Main App. As I tri

  • Making excutable jar file using eclipse 2011-02-28

    My project runs fine from Eclipse. But when I tried to make it into a jar file or executable file it doesn't work. I used the option "Export-Runnable JAR file" The following message appears just after the eclipse finished the exporting process JAR ex

  • How to bind a jar file in eclipse? 2011-04-16

    How can I bind a 3rd party library (.jar file) in my java source? Are there any tutorials for this? --------------Solutions------------- I normally drag-and-drop the jar file in the project (in a suitable folder), and then right click it and select B

  • How to includes all images in jar file using eclipse 2011-06-16

    I made a java application and bundled all classes in a jar file. When I run the project from eclipse, my application is running successfully. But when I try to run my .jar file, I am not getting the icons used by my application. In the code I get my

  • how to open a jar file in Eclipse 2011-08-02

    I downloaded a demo jar file, and would like to open it in eclipse. What I did is import->Existing projects into workspace ->select archive file However, the eclipse returns "No projects are found to import". As command line, I type java -jar p

Copyright (C), All Rights Reserved.

processed in 0.192 (s). 11 q(s)